Hayley took a total of 9 quizzes over the course of 3 weeks.After attending 7 weeks of school quater,how many quizzes will hayley have taken in total

Answers

Answer 1

Answer:

21 quizzes

Step-by-step explanation:

3 quizzes per week 9÷3=3

7 weeks = 3×7 so 21 quizzes

Answer 2

Answer:

21 quizzes

Step-by-step explanation:

What we know:

- Hayley takes 9 quizzes in 3 weeks

What we want to find:

- The number of quizzes Hayley would've taken after 7 weeks

We need to first find the number of quizzes Hayley would take in 1 week and then multiply that number by 7. To find the number of quizzes per week, divide 9 by 3:

9÷3=3

Therefore, every week, Hayley takes 3 quizzes.

Now, we multiply 3 by 7:

3×7=21

Therefore, after attending 7 weeks of school, Hayley would've taken 21 quizzes in total.

Help I will be marking brainliest!!!

A. 18√3
B. 56√3
C. 36√3
D. 56

Show work, if possible. Thanks❤️

Answers

Answer:  A.  18*sqrt(3)

=============================================

Explanation:

We'll need the tangent rule

tan(angle) = opposite/adjacent

tan(R) = TH/HR

tan(30) = TH/54

sqrt(3)/3 = TH/54 ... use the unit circle

54*sqrt(3)/3 = TH .... multiply both sides by 54

(54/3)*sqrt(3) = TH

18*sqrt(3) = TH

TH = 18*sqrt(3) which points to choice A as the final answer

----------------------

An alternative method:

Triangle THR is a 30-60-90 triangle.

Let x be the measure of side TH. This side is opposite the smallest angle R = 30, so we consider this the short leg.

The hypotenuse is twice as long as x, so TR = 2x. This only applies to 30-60-90 triangles.

Now use the pythagorean theorem

a^2 + b^2 = c^2

(TH)^2 + (HR)^2 = (TR)^2

(x)^2 + (54)^2 = (2x)^2

x^2 + 2916 = 4x^2

2916 = 4x^2 - x^2

3x^2 = 2916

x^2 = 2916/3

x^2 = 972

x = sqrt(972)

x = sqrt(324*3)

x = sqrt(324)*sqrt(3)

x = 18*sqrt(3) which is the length of TH.

A slightly similar idea is to use the fact that if y is the long leg and x is the short leg, then y = x*sqrt(3). Plug in y = 54 and isolate x and you should get x = 18*sqrt(3). Again, this trick only works for 30-60-90 triangles.

csc^-1 4.25 to degrees​

Answers

9514 1404 393

Answer:

  13.609°

Step-by-step explanation:

The csc^-1 function is the arccosecant function. It gives the angle whose cosecant is given. If we let A represent that angle, your statement is ...

  A = csc^-1(4.25)

It is used to solve the relation ...

  4.25 = csc(A)

__

Some calculators can give you the value directly (see attached). Most cannot. In any event, you need to make sure the angle mode for the calculator is set to degrees.

When your calculator does not have the csc^-1 function, you can make use of the trig identity ...

  csc(x) = 1/sin(x)

In the above equation, this becomes ...

  4.25 = 1/sin(A)

  sin(A) = 1/4.25 . . . . . solve for sin(A)

All scientific and graphing calculators will have the inverse sine (arcsine) function.

  A = sin^-1(1/4.25)

  A ≈ 13.609° . . . . . . . calculator mode in Degrees

_____

Additional comment

For inverse functions, especially inverse trig functions, I find it useful to read them as ...

  csc^-1(x)   ⇒   "the angle whose cosecant is x"

  sin^-1(x)   ⇒   "the angle whose sine is x"

This reminds me that the value it gives is an angle (degrees or radians), and the argument it takes is a pure number (one with no units).
